Harris-Vessie Tree » Almira O. Oatley (1817-1903)

Personal data Almira O. Oatley 

Sources 1, 2, 3, 4, 5

Household of Almira O. Oatley

She is married to Warren Taft.

They got married in the year 1840 at Killingly, Windham, Connecticut, United States, she was 22 years old.
